Summary

Requiring the Division of Correction to provide screening for and access to certain mediation for an incarcerated individual; requiring the Division to work with an incarcerated individual to ensure access to medication, social service programs, and public transportation at the time of the incarcerated individual's release; and requiring a State transit system or transit system partially funded by the State to provide the Division with transit passes for use by released incarcerated individuals at no cost to the Division.

Title

Correctional Services - Incarcerated Individuals - Intake and Release (Reentry Success Act)
